THE INFORMATION MODE

The console features an information mode that keeps track of treadmill usage information. The information mode also allows you to select miles or kilometers as the unit of measurement, to select an audio trainer set- ting, and to turn on and turn off the demo mode.

To select the information mode, hold down the Stop button, insert the key into the console, and then release the Stop button. When the information mode is se- lected, the following information will appear in the dis- play:

The center of

the display will show the total number of hours

that the treadmill

has been oper- ated. The lower part of the dis- play will show

the total number of miles or kilometers that the walking belt has moved. In addition, an “E” for English miles or an “M” for metric kilometers will appear in the lower part of the display. To change the unit of measurement, press the Speed increase button.

The upper left part of the dis-

play will show the personal trainer audio setting. If you select “ON” as the audio set-

ting, the personal trainer will guide you through your work-

outs and give detailed in-

structions. If you select the “OFF” setting, your per- sonal trainer will simply guide you through your work- outs. Press the Incline decrease button to change the audio setting if desired.

You can adjust the volume

of the personal trainer audio (0 through 5) by pressing the Incline in-

crease button repeatedly. The volume setting ap-

pears as the upper right digit in the display.

Note: The console features

a display demo mode, de- signed to be used if the treadmill is displayed in a store. While the demo mode

is turned on, the console will

function normally when you plug in the power cord, switch the reset/off circuit breaker to the reset position, and insert the key into the console. However, when you remove the key, the displays will remain lit, al- though the buttons will not function. If the demo mode is turned on, a “d” will appear in the display while the in- formation mode is selected. To turn on or turn off the demo mode, press the Speed decrease button.

To exit the information mode, remove the key from the console.

THE OPTIONAL CHEST PULSE SENSOR

An optional chest pulse sensor offers hands-free oper- ation as it tracks your heart rate during your workouts.
